Acer palmatum 'Deshōjō'

.
.
Common name: Deshōjō Japanese maple
Family: Aceraceae (maple family)
Distribution: Species native to e. Asia
Hardiness: USDA Zone 5
Life form: Deciduous tree
Comments: This Japanese maple can mature around 12' forming a rounded small tree. A long renowned cultivar from Japan noted for its striking red new leaves. Its 5-lobed leaves are finely toothed on the margins tapering to an abrupt point.
